The Differential Receiver status will show one of the following:
• None— No optional beacon receiver is attached or enabled on the Interface screen (Main Menu: Setup
Tab) or WAAS is turned Off
• Searching for WAAS— WAAS is enabled and the receiver is searching for WAAS signal
• Using WAAS— WAAS capability is enabled and the unit is receiving WAAS corrections
• Check Beacon Wiring— the DGPS setting is enabled on the Interface screen (Main Menu: Setup tab)
but no DGPS device is detected
• No Beacon Signal— DGPS receiver is attached, but not transmitting RTCM data to GPS
• Tuning Beacon— Receiver is tuning manual DGPS frequency
• Using Differential— Unit is receiving DGPS corrections
• Scanning for Beacon— DGPS receiver is scanning for available frequency
GPS Tab Options
The GPSMAP 196’s GPS tab features an options menu that provides access to functions and features
relating to the GPS tab.
To display the GPS Tab options, press MENU (with the GPS Tab information displayed):
To select a menu option, use the ARROW KEYPAD to highlight the desired option and
press ENTER.
The following options are available:
Start/Stop Simulator— toggles the unit simulator on or off.
Track Up/North Up— allows you to select between a north up or track up sky view display.
New Location— allows you to initialize the receiver graphically on the Map Page (using the ARROW
KEYPAD) to initially help the receiver acquire more quickly.
New Elevation— allows you to manually enter the altitude (using the ARROW KEYPAD) when in 2D
or Simulator mode only. Any altitude entered will ignored if the GPSMAP 196 switches to 3D mode
(since altitude is automatically calculated when a suffi cient number of satellites are available).

Note: If a DGPS receiver is attached
to the unit and Garmin DGPS, RTCM
In/NMEA Out, or Other DGPS is enabled,
WAAS will be automatically disabled. It
is not possible for the GPSMAP 196 to
receive WAAS and DGPS corrections at
the same time.
